Remove Database Remove Design Remove Logistics Remove Scalability
article thumbnail

Designing Instagram

High Scalability

Design a photo-sharing platform similar to Instagram where users can upload their photos and share it with their followers. High Level Design. We will use a graph database such as Neo4j to store the information. Component Design. API Design. We have provided the API design of posting an image on Instagram below.

Design 334
article thumbnail

Panel Recap: How is your performance and reliability strategy aligned with your customer experience?

Dynatrace

Then, using a design thinking process , ideate on the future and establish the business vision. As you walk the journey with them, you’ll learn lessons and tweak your approach, usually building out reusable pipelines and infrastructure logistics.

Strategy 176
Insiders

Sign Up for our Newsletter

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Trending Sources

article thumbnail

Announcing the ScaleOut Digital Twin Streaming Service™

ScaleOut Software

Application code can generate alerts, command devices, update the contextual information, and read or update databases as needed. This code can be thought of as similar to a serverless function with the major distinction that it is automatically supplied contextual information and does not have to maintain it in an external data store.

article thumbnail

Announcing the ScaleOut Digital Twin Streaming Service™

ScaleOut Software

Application code can generate alerts, command devices, update the contextual information, and read or update databases as needed. This code can be thought of as similar to a serverless function with the major distinction that it is automatically supplied contextual information and does not have to maintain it in an external data store.

article thumbnail

Top 9 web development trends to expect in 2022

Enprowess

Offers Easy Navigation & Seamless User Experience: Single page app has a simple design, and it delivers an experience like a desktop or mobile app. Its visual design pattern became a mainstream trend in web app development. It provides its worth in every trade with logistics, manufacturing, and food & beverages segments.

article thumbnail

How architecture evolves into strategy

O'Reilly Software

It's a given that we must design a system, including a local software architecture, that actually runs, that is "solid." the user experience and design) and within the software construction itself. Sharding and partitioning the database affords greater performance and distribution but creates complexity that is difficult to manage.

Strategy 100